Australian corporations are increasingly recognizing the importance of implementing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) systems to boost their operational efficiency and growth. An ERP system centralizes key business processes such as finance, human resources, supply chain management, and customer relationship management into a single, integrated platform. This streamlines workflows, minimizes redundancies, and provides real-time data into business performance.
By adopting an ERP system, Australian businesses can realize a number of key advantages. These include:
* Increased operational efficiency and productivity
* Reduced costs through automation and process efficiency
* Enhanced decision-making based on real-time insights
* Enhanced customer relationships through improved communication
Adopting an ERP solution is a strategic move that can transform Australian businesses, enabling them to thrive in the increasingly dynamic global market.

Streamlining Operations: ERP Implementation Best Practices in Australia
Implementing an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system should be a transformative journey for Australian businesses, boosting operational efficiency and profitability. To ensure a successful implementation, businesses should adopt best practices tailored to the particular needs of the Australian market.
A key aspect is thorough planning. This involves precisely defining business goals, choosing the right ERP solution that aligns with those objectives, and establishing a robust implementation roadmap.
Moreover, engaging experienced consultants who understand both ERP technologies and the Australian business landscape is crucial for navigating potential challenges.
Communication and stakeholder participation throughout the process are paramount. This includes equipping employees on new systems and processes, fostering a culture of change management, and constantly seeking feedback to ensure a smooth transition.
Finally, ongoing monitoring, assessment and support are essential for refining the ERP system's performance over time. By adhering to these best practices, Australian businesses can harness the power of ERP to streamline operations, enhance productivity, and achieve sustainable growth.
